Output dbb116ce58bda1a21884ae8359445559e2eedc004004bbe3047a6919b4103c94:1

value
621735
script pubkey
OP_0 OP_PUSHBYTES_20 3b3d51884eb8a858e463f09f626f8db2bf520b7b
address
bc1q8v74rzzwhz593err7z0kymudk2l4yzmmhxchqr
transaction
dbb116ce58bda1a21884ae8359445559e2eedc004004bbe3047a6919b4103c94
confirmations
203818
spent
true